Senior Test Automation Specialist at APG
Generating audit evidence effortlessly saves time and money
OpenText ALM Octane is a new product with full development ongoing, where new ideas are launched regularly. Its ability to generate audit evidence with a single click is a significant advantage, as it saves considerable time and money compared to manual processes. This efficiency is especially valuable for audits required by financial regulators.

Product Manager at a tech services company with 1,001-5,000 employees
Accurately identifies what will be affected in production after a change or upgrade
The LiveCompare apps that my customers and I have benefitted from the most are analyses and reports on the following: * Upgrades – LiveCompare's Impact Analysis functionality accurately identifies what will be affected in production as the result of a change or an upgrade. It can also pinpoint accurately the scope of testing needed in anticipation of an upgrade. * Migration to SAP Hana – LiveCompare's unique reporting and advanced analytics streamline the entire migration process to SAP Hana, while minimizing costs, risk, and time. * SAP License management optimization. * Custom code analytics – Includes usage monitoring, quality and performance monitoring, Java analysis, and ABAP code quality. * Testing - LiveCompare optimizes the entire testing phase in upgrade projects.

Cons

"I do not know whether it is because we used an existing server, but sometimes the solution would be slow."
"Globally, I don't see many major points of improvement. It's mostly plenty of little things, and it's weird to me that they are not in the product yet. They are really details, but they're annoying details... Today, in the tool, we've got plenty of assets we can handle, like requirements, user storage, defects, tasks and so on. And to all of those elements, we can add comments. We can add comments to any asset in Octane but not to tasks. It's just impossible to understand why it's not available for the tasks because it's available everywhere else. Similarly, for attachments, you can attach files absolutely everywhere except on automated runs, which is, again, awkward. I don't understand why on this element, in particular, you cannot do it. It's little touches like that."
